Created a theory to tell if evolution has happened with 5 steps.
1.No mutations must occur so that new alleles do not enter the population.
2.No gene flow can occur (no migration of individuals into, or out of, the population).
3.Random mating must occur (individuals must pair by chance)
4.The population must be large so that no genetic drift (random chance) can cause the allele frequencies to change.
5.No selection can occur so that certain alleles are not selected for, or against. -

Came up with the theory of punctuated equilibrium.
Punctuated equilibrium is a refinement to evolutionary theory. It describes patterns of descent taking place in "fits and starts" separated by long periods of stability. -
